How they compare
Ghana currently reports 121.52 t against 0 t in Northern America, a difference of 121.52 t.
The two have swapped places 5 times across 10 shared years of data; in 2014 it was Northern America ahead.
Ghana ranks 4th and Northern America ranks 12th of 163 countries.
Northern America has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Ghana | Northern America |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2010s | 571.66 t | 1,499 t | 927.4 t | Northern America |
| 2020s | 30.38 t | 3,424 t | 3,394 t | Northern America |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
